Microsoft Excel does open CSV files; however, it can cause some layout issues. Other software, such as LibreOffice or Google Sheets, displays CSV correctly.
If you prefer to use Excel, you can resolve the formatting using either of the methods below.
Method 1: Use Text to Columns functionality
Open the CSV file in Excel Highlight column A (click the letter 'A' at the top of the column).
Click on the Data tab.
Click on Text to Columns.
Select Delimited and click Next.
Tick the box for the correct delimiter (usually Comma or Semicolon) until the data preview separates into neat columns.
Click Finish.
Method 2: Import from Text/CSV
- Open Excel
- Click "Blank workbook"
- Click on the "Data" tab
- Click on "From Text/CSV"
- Select the CSV file you have downloaded from the portal
- Click load
